Cisco vs. TSTC

Both Cisco College and Texas State Technical College are Public, 2-4 years schools located in Texas. The following statements compare Cisco College and Texas State Technical College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are public.
  • TSTC's tuition ($11,842) is more expensive than Cisco ($5,760).
  • TSTC's students to faculty ratio (13 to 1) is lower than Cisco (15 to 1).
  • TSTC (10,601 students) is larger than Cisco (2,877 students) with more enrolled students.
  • Cisco ($3,157) has higher amount of financial aid than TSTC ($2,963).
  • TSTC's graduation rate (36%) is higher than Cisco (26%).
